body {font-size: 15px; color: #505050;}

strong {color: #D64D76;}

img {max-width: 100%;
height: auto;}

#index .item-photo.col-lg-4 {width:24%;}

h1 {text-align: center; font-size: 32px;}
h2 {font-size: 24px;}
h3 {font-size: 20px;}
h4 {font-size: 16px;}

h1, h2, h3, h4, h5, h6 {color: #010087; }
h1, h2 {text-transform: uppercase;}
h1:first-letter {color: #FF00FF;}

main {padding-left: 25px!important;
    padding-right: 25px!important;}

#box-custom-header {display: none;}
#index #box-custom-header {display: block;}

ul li {line-height: 2em;}

tr td {vertical-align: bottom; padding: 5px 20px;}